A stellar sequel
Super Mario Galaxy 2 took everything that made its predecessor great and cranked it up a notch. Released in 2010, the game refined the 3D platforming mechanics of the first Super Mario Galaxy, adding new power-ups, environments, and creative gravity-based challenges. Players once again journeyed across galaxies, but this time Mario was joined by Yoshi, who added a new level of gameplay to the familiar formula. The limited edition in the money box tin made it a collector’s dream, featuring the same outstanding gameplay as the original while adding a unique touch for fans.
Yoshi’s role in the adventure
In Super Mario Galaxy 2, Yoshi’s addition brought a dynamic twist to the traditional Mario gameplay. With Yoshi, players could engage in unique power-ups such as the Dash Pepper, which allowed Mario to sprint across the screen at lightning speed, or the Bulb Berry, which lit up darkened areas. Yoshi’s presence not only enhanced the game’s platforming elements but also provided new mechanics that kept the levels fresh and exciting. The new power-ups added variety and strategy, making Super Mario Galaxy 2 an even more thrilling experience.
A memorable adventure in space
The game was filled with imaginative levels, from tropical planets to asteroid fields, and its creative level design ensured that there was always something new to discover. The soundtrack, featuring sweeping orchestral themes, created an atmosphere that made exploring these galaxies feel like a truly grand adventure. Collecting Power Stars was as satisfying as ever, with each level offering different challenges and secrets. The combination of brilliant level design, fun gameplay mechanics, and beautiful visuals made Super Mario Galaxy 2 a must-play for Wii owners.
